Transaction 2572d95fc0ed3f3f2667f84753c038bfa226e4e0e27c6381bdca020597b79c69

14 Input
2 Outputs
  • 2572d95fc0ed3f3f2667f84753c038bfa226e4e0e27c6381bdca020597b79c69:0
  • value  1000006
    address  34kaqwrpi1JQ35jhHHgQ4gdhm4MDRH8k67
  • 2572d95fc0ed3f3f2667f84753c038bfa226e4e0e27c6381bdca020597b79c69:1
  • value  993368
    address  32aaVVTLTZmqj4N8fKox2TtLNauwwKMdED